1) Remark: X5CrNi18-10 as a standard type of the CrNi-steels is comparable to X 5 CrNi 18 10 acc. to DIN 17440 : 1985-07 (invalid). It shows high corrosion resistance but no resistance to intercrystalline corrosion in sensitized condition. It is resistant in delivery condition. The steel is well processable, suitable for mirror finishing and very good cold-workable. Application for welded parts in chemical apparatus engineering, food and milk industry, for household appliances, in breweries, in architecture and vehicle engineering as well as for pumps, compressors, fittings. Application in water and slightly contaminated sewages. Application temperature: -200 to 550 deg. (for the comparable DIN-mark). X5CrNi18-10 is used in construction trade for decorations in exterior and interior architecture, e.g. roof and wall elements, facings, washing facilities, washbasins, for doors and windows. This material is permitted for load-bearing components. This brand may be used as heat resistant steel acc. to DIN EN 10095 : 1999-05.
